On Tuesday, March 26, 2024, a trademark application was filed for ROASTACHEF with the United States Patent and Trademark Office. The USPTO has given the ROASTACHEF trademark a serial number of 98469600. The federal status of this trademark filing is NEW APPLICATION - RECORD INITIALIZED NOT ASSIGNED TO EXAMINER as of Wednesday, March 27, 2024. This trademark is owned by Siwei (Zhongshan) Technology Co., Ltd.. The ROASTACHEF trademark is filed in the Environmental Control Instrument Products category with the following description:

Folding portable charcoal, propane and gas fired barbecues, stoves, and grills; Gas grills
